INJURIES FATAL TO WILLIAM PRESS
Former Janesville Man Dies After Being Struck by Car
Struck a week ago by an automobile while crossing the concrete road by Yost Park,
where his own car had been wrecked, William I. PRESS, 56, formerly of Janesville, died in the Beloit hospital at 3 p.m. Saturday. He was badly injured when he walked into the path of a car driven by Clayton RODWELL, Rockford, Saturday night, Aug. 18. He had escaped injury in the wreck of his own car, and had climbed out of the wreckage and walked onto the road when the accident occurred.
Mr. PRESS was born in Eckford, Mich., Dec. 2, 1871, and came to this city over 30
years ago. He had been a painter in this city since coming here. For the past year he has resided on Riverside Drive, near Beloit.
He is survived by two sons, William and Charles, both of Janesville, and one brother,
Bert, in California.
Funeral services will be held Tuesday at 1:30 p.m. at the Whaley funeral home, the
Rev. R. Burton Sheppard officiating. Burial will be in Oak Hill cemetery.
